The Photographer W. Eugene Smith (1918-1976) was already a living legend, his victories were as spectacular as his defeats.

A difficult, obsessive character, notorious for its editors to control manic compulsion as a notorious and feared Deadline Crashers, revered by his peers for his integrity and uncompromising - a pillar saint for all magazine photographer who had to bow to the dictates of the editors. Smith was a perfectionist, driven, ambitious and self-destruction, Which eventually failed because of the grand hubris of his own claims.

The comprehensive retrospective at the Martin-Gropius-Bau based on the great photo essays of photo journalists. A sensible policy, because no other photographer has brought to come as great championship like the Americans. With its elaborately researched reports, # in which he sought a new unity of image and text, Smith broke existing stereotypes and defined the boundaries of the newly established genus. Particularly enlightening for the understanding of his photo essays are published correlations, Which are issued with. While the raw material contact sheets show the photo essays, the double sides of the famous "Life Magazine" reports in the display cases illustrate the importance of image selection, image-text ratio and layout.

Andr Kertsz and Martin Munkcsi were the pioneers, but it was W. Eugene Smith developed the photo essay in its reports for the largest circulation magazine in the U.S. "Life" to an art form that moved millions of readers. Driving force was not the documentation, but the principle of truthfulness and the dedicated involvement. "Let Truth Be the Prejudice" was the programmatic title of a retrospective, giving it the Jewish Museum in New York devoted in 1971.


Smith is not afraid to make his images into instruments of political engagement. To report from the task of the food shortages in Spain, he made a subtle indictment of the Franco regime. In the report "Spanish Village" shows the photographer rural poverty and child labor and take the first communion of a girl as for example of the dominance of the Catholic Church in this backward part of the country. Nevertheless, Smith proves here as nostalgic. He shows himself fascinated by village life that captures the severity of a black costume and rule the strong elegance of an archaic agriculture, donkey carts and Sense. This report is one of his aesthetically impressive: the squatting spinner zwirnt the linen, the wooden board with flat bread, Which a woman wears in the broiling midday heat through the village, have become icons of photographic history. Franco himself only indirectly brings about graffiti on the walls into the picture, while Smith can look men in the infamous Civil Guard in the famous photo of the series on purpose in the sun - through its squinted eyes look Franco-garde in the artfully composed picture even darker.

It is this essay shows how well matched Smith initially in the format of the magazine: as the article appeared in 1951, might the "Life" graphic images inspire Smith's in top form - the layout they were virtuous and free approach to page layout and picture arrangement. Smith's critical text which certainly smoothed and defused. It was one of the many defeats of the photographer, who saw the essay despite its resounding success than failure.
